Use of minimum legal size in managing black clam (Villorita cyprinoides) fishery in India
Using size at first maturity (SFM) as a biological reference point, the minimum legal size (MLS) for the black clam, Villorita cyprinoides was fixed at 20 mm. Corresponding minimum legal weight was calculated as 3.4 g.

Size at first maturity of the anchovy (Engraulis encrasicolus) in Ghanaian waters and suggestions for appropriate mesh size in its fishery [PDF]
The main length at first maturity of anchovy Engraulis encrasicolus in Ghanaian waters has been estimated using length-frequency and gonad data sampled between June 1983 and September 1986 off Accra and Tema, Ghana.
